计算机操作系统 一个进程被唤醒意味着

来源:百度知道 编辑:UC知道 时间:2024/06/28 10:44:44
一个进程被唤醒意味着( )。
A. 该进程重新占有了cpu B. 进程状态变为就绪
C. 它的优先权变为最大 D. 其pcb移至就绪队列的队首

B
当等待队列中的进程所等待的事件发生时,等待该事件的所有进程都将被唤醒。显然,一个处于阻塞状态的进程不可能自己唤醒自己。唤醒一个进程有两种方法:一种是由系统进程唤醒。另一种是由事件发生进程唤醒。当由系统进程唤醒等待进程时,系统进程统一控制事件的发生并将“事件发生”这一消息通知等待进程。从而使得该进程因等待事件已发生而进入就绪队列。等待进程也可由事件发生进唤醒。由事件发生进程唤醒时,事件发生进程和被唤醒进程之间是合作关系。因此,唤醒原语既可被系统进程调用,也可被事件发生进程调用。我们称调用唤醒原语的进程为唤醒进程。

B

不会,但我抓阄抓的A